Proclamation copy features in independence auction

A rare original copy of the 1916 Proclamation could fetch up to €350,000 when it goes under the hammer this month.

The edition was owned by Rory O’Connor, who led an occupation of the Four Courts in Dublin in 1922 in protest at the newly formed pro-Treaty Irish Government.
